Some things to fix: > cdbs_python_build_versions := $(patsubst python%, %, $(shell pyversions -r > debian/control | grep -E "^python[0-9.]+( python[0-9.]+)*$$")) You shouldn't be removing "python" here because "pyversions" may return "python" (without any version) if XS-Python-Version is "current". This means that: > common-build-arch common-build-indep:: $(addprefix python-build-stamp-, > $(cdbs_python_build_versions)) > python-build-stamp-%: > cd $(DEB_SRCDIR) && python$* $(DEB_PYTHON_SETUP_CMD) build > $(DEB_PYTHON_BUILD_ARGS) > touch $@ This needs to be changed (use "$*" instead of "python$*") and likewise for "python-install-%:" and "python-clean-%". Then: > binary-install/$(DEB_PYTHON_MODULE_PACKAGE) :: binary-install/%: > ifeq (, $(cdbs_python_use_python_central)) > dh_pysupport > else > dh_pycentral > endif > dh_python -p$(DEB_PYTHON_MODULE_PACKAGE) > $(DEB_PYTHON_PRIVATE_MODULES_DIRS) > endif You obviously need to give the same "-p$(DEB_PYTHON_MODULE_PACKAGE)" to dh_pycentral and dh_python. And dh_pysupport also needs the $(DEB_PYTHON_PRIVATE_MODULES_DIRS). Concerning: > # TODO: detect if $(DEB_PYTHON_MODULE_PACKAGE) is an archall package to build > only for current version Here's a bit of perl that you can use to extract the Architecture: field of a given binary package. (Not very nice but hey) perl -e '$/=""; $_=(grep {/^Package: python-imaging-doc$/m;} (<>))[0]; /^Architecture: (.*)$/m && print $1' debian/control Replace python-imaging-doc by $(DEB_PYTHON_MODULE_PACKAGE) and escape everything properly...
